Burglary Suspects At Large After Somers Incident, Police Say Authorities are asking for the public's help in finding two suspects who were involved in a Northern Westchester burglary.  The two suspects were involved in a burglary that happened in Somers in 2022, New York State Police announced on Tuesday, Sept. 19.  Both men were seen operating a 4th generation BMW 3 Series, authorities said.  Anyone with any information as to the suspects' identities is asked to call New York State Police at (914) 769-2600 and refer to case number 10940421.  This is a developing story. White Plains HS Grad Returns To US After Years-Long Imprisonment In Iran A man who graduated from a high school in Westchester has been returned to American soil after being detained in Iran for almost eight years. Siamak Namazi, who once lived in Westchester, was returned home to the US along with four other American citizens on Monday, Sept. 18, President Joe Biden announced.  Namazi is a graduate of White Plains High School, according to a report by NBC News.  He had been wrongfully detained in Iran since October 2015, when he was accused of espionage.
